现在的前端开发无法离开 npm 包的支持,重复造轮子是低效的工作,搭建一个可维护和可扩展的工程环境,需要从 npm 包中获取各种功能模块。
本文主要介绍一个 npm 包,叫作 ehp-rates
,它用于计算电子邮件中的恶意链接的概率,本文将详细介绍使用 ehp-rates
的方法,包括安装、使用和结果解释,希望读者能够了解该模块的底层原理,并将其应用到实际生产环境中。
安装
在终端中输入以下命令进行安装:
npm install ehp-rates
使用
在代码中引用 ehp-rates 模块:
const ehp = require('ehp-rates');
或者
import ehp from 'ehp-rates';
然后使用以下方法调用:
const result = ehp.checkEmail(email);
其中 email
是一条电子邮件,result
是一个对象,包含以下字段:
isSpam
: 布尔值,用于表示电子邮件是否为垃圾邮件;confidence
: 数值,从 0 到 1 表示邮件为垃圾邮件的可靠程度。
结果解释
isSpam
字段表示该邮件是否为垃圾邮件,如果值为 true
,表示该邮件为垃圾邮件;如果值为 false
,表示该邮件不是垃圾邮件。
confidence
字段表示该邮件为垃圾邮件的可靠程度,该值越接近 1,表示该邮件越有可能为垃圾邮件,该值越接近 0,表示该邮件越有可能为非垃圾邮件。
示例代码
以下是一个示例代码:
const ehp = require('ehp-rates'); const email = 'spam@example.com'; const result = ehp.checkEmail(email); console.log(`The email is ${result.isSpam ? 'SPAM' : 'not spam'}.`); console.log(`The spam confidence is ${result.confidence.toFixed(2)}.`);
以上代码将输出:
The email is SPAM. The spam confidence is 0.89.
总结
我们已经详细讲解了使用 ehp-rates
的方法,本文可以让读者从实际操作中了解如何使用该模块,同时了解了该模块的底层运转原理,读者可以根据自己的需要将该模块应用到自己的项目中。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60066b5751ab1864dac66d61